java排序怎么加快
Java是一款计算机编程语言,它是一种可以编写跨平台应用软件、完全面向对象的程序设计语言。它不仅吸收了C++语言的各种优点,还摒弃了C++里难以理解的多继承、指针等概念,因此Java语言具有功能强大和简单易用两个特征。
java排序怎么加快的精选文章
- java排序方法有哪些
-
java中的排序方法有:1.选择排序;2.希尔排序;3.插入排序;4.冒泡排序;5.快速排序;java中的排序方法有以下几种1.选择排序选择排序算法其...
- 查看全文 >>
- Java怎么实现count排序
-
简介count排序是一种空间换时间的算法,我们借助一个外部的count数组来统计各个元素出现的次数,从而最终完成排序。count排序的例子count排...
- 查看全文 >>
- Java如何实现常用排序
-
1.选择排序 选择排序的基本思想是遍历数组的过程中,以i代表当前需要排序的序号,则需要在剩余的[i…n-1]中找出其中的最小值,然后将找到的最小...
- 查看全文 >>
- java如何实现排序链表
-
在 O(n log n) 时间复杂度和常数级空间复杂度下,对链表进行排序。示例 1:输入: 4->2->1-...
- 查看全文 >>
- java如何实现摆动排序
-
给定一个无序的数组 nums,将它重新排列成 nums[0] < nums[1] > nums[2] < num...
- 查看全文 >>
java排序怎么加快的相关文章
- java Arrays排序如何使用
-
1.Arrays.sort(int[] a)这种形式是对一个数组的所有元素进行排序,并且是按从小到大的顺序。2.Arrays.sort(int[] a...
- 查看全文 >>
- Java中怎么实现排序
-
冒泡排序(Bubble Sort)是一种简单的排序算法。它重复地走访过要排序的数列,一次比较两个元素,如果他们的顺序错误就把他们交换过来。走访数列...
- 查看全文 >>
- java数组如何排序
-
1、Arrays.sort( )进行排序,根据要求按升序打印或者降序打印。public class Array_Sort ...
- 查看全文 >>
- java自带排序怎么用
-
基本类型排序:int a[]={1,2,5,3,6,4}; Arrays.sort(a);//对a升序排序 Arrays.sort(a,...
- 查看全文 >>
- java怎么实现Map排序
-
map是键值对的集合接口,它的实现类主要包括:HashMap、TreeMap、Hashtable以及LinkedHashMap等。其中这四者的区别如下...
- 查看全文 >>
- Java如何实现HashMap排序
-
排序已有数据按key排序使用stream进行排序(按key升序/降序)package org.example.a; imp...
- 查看全文 >>
- Java快速排序、归并排序及基数排序怎么实现
-
一、快速排序1、基本介绍以上面的数组为例分析快速排序。首先要传入三个值,数组arr[ ] ,最左边下标left ,最右边下标 right。然后将根据左...
- 查看全文 >>
- Java怎么实现冒泡排序,选择排序,快速排序
-
1.冒泡排序冒泡排序(Bubble Sort) 最为简单的一种排序,通过重复走完数组的所有元素,通过打擂台的方式两个两个比较,直到没有数可以交换的时候...
- 查看全文 >>
- Java桶排序的基数排序怎么理解
-
基数排序也是桶排序的一种,也是跟样本数据强相关的,且基数排序要求样本数据是非负的十进制数,如果有小数或者负数,那么代码将要大量重写!这就是不基于比较的...
- 查看全文 >>
- Java的堆排序、快速排序、归并排序怎么实现
-
堆排序时间复杂度:0(N*log(N))空间复杂度:0(1)稳定性:不稳定private static void hea...
- 查看全文 >>
- Java归并排序和快速排序怎么实现
-
归并排序// 归并排序 public static void ...
- 查看全文 >>
- Java如何实现冒泡排序与选择排序
-
一.冒泡排序1.概念冒泡排序这种排序方法其实关键词就在于冒泡两个字,顾名思义就是数字不断比较然后最大的突出来,也就是说把相邻的两个数字两两比较,当一个...
- 查看全文 >>
- Java中怎么实现快速排序+归并排序
-
package com.cjw.sort; import lombok.extern.slf4j.Slf4j; /**...
- 查看全文 >>